How Much Does It Cost To Open Milk Processing Plant?
Opening a milk processing plant in the USA requires a significant initial investment, typically ranging from $1 million for a small-scale facility to over $20 million for a large, fully integrated operation. This broad spectrum of milk processing plant startup costs depends heavily on factors like the plant's production capacity, the variety of dairy products it will handle (such as fluid milk, yogurt, or cheese), and the degree of automation employed.
For a medium-sized dairy processing business, the average initial capital needed often falls between $5 million and $15 million. As an example, an estimated startup cost for a small-scale milk processing unit focused primarily on bottling might begin at $1-3 million. Conversely, a facility designed to produce multiple dairy products could easily see its new milk plant setup cost exceed $10 million. Understanding these figures is crucial for developing a robust dairy business plan.
A comprehensive food processing plant budget for a new milk plant setup cost must meticulously account for substantial capital expenditures. Machinery and construction alone frequently consume 60-80% of the total dairy plant initial investment. How Much Does Milk Processing Equipment Cost?
The cost of milk processing equipment is a significant factor in the overall milk processing plant startup costs. It can vary dramatically based on the scale of operations, the level of automation desired, and the specific types of milk processing you plan to undertake, such as pasteurization, ultra-high temperature (UHT) treatment, or specialized bottling. For a small facility focused on basic milk pasteurization, the initial investment in machinery might range from $150,000 to $500,000. This includes essential items like pasteurizers, tanks, and basic filling equipment.
For a larger, commercial milk processing plant, the equipment expenses naturally escalate. A comprehensive setup designed for higher volumes and diverse product lines, incorporating advanced pasteurizers, high-capacity homogenizers, efficient separators, and automated filling and packaging machines, can easily push the total investment into the range of $1 million to $5 million. This significant expenditure highlights why understanding the precise needs of your dairy business plan is crucial for accurate budgeting. As noted in analyses of dairy business plans, machinery costs often constitute between 30% and 50% of the total initial capital required for establishing a new milk plant setup.
Key Milk Processing Equipment Components and Estimated Costs
- Pasteurizers: Essential for killing harmful bacteria. Costs vary from $20,000-$100,000+ depending on type (HTST, UHT) and capacity.
- Homogenizers: For creating a stable emulsion and smooth texture. Prices typically range from $15,000-$75,000+ based on throughput.
- Milk Separators/Clarifiers: Used to separate cream from milk or remove impurities. Expect costs between $10,000-$50,000+.
- Storage Tanks: For raw and processed milk. Stainless steel tanks can cost $5,000-$30,000+ each, depending on size and features.
- Filling and Packaging Machines: From simple bottling to advanced aseptic packaging. Costs can range from $30,000-$200,000+ for automated lines.
- Pumps, Piping, and Valves: Necessary for fluid transfer. This system can add $10,000-$50,000+ to the total.

Cost Of Land And Construction For A Dairy Processing Unit
The initial investment for a milk processing plant includes significant costs for land and construction, often making up a substantial part of the total dairy plant initial investment. These expenses can range broadly, typically falling between $1 million and $10 million or even more. This wide variation depends heavily on the chosen location, the size of the facility, and the specific requirements for building a specialized food-grade environment.
Land Acquisition Costs For Dairy Plants
Acquiring suitable land is a critical first step. Land prices vary dramatically based on geographic area and zoning. For industrial zones appropriate for a food processing plant budget, you might see costs starting from approximately $50,000 per acre in rural settings. However, in or near urban centers, where infrastructure might be more developed but competition for land is higher, prices can easily exceed $500,000 per acre. Selecting the right location impacts not only the initial purchase price but also future logistics and operational expenses for your milk processing facility.
Construction Expenses For Milk Processing Facilities
Building a new milk processing facility involves specialized construction to meet stringent health, safety, and hygiene standards. These requirements drive up the cost per square foot. Typically, construction expenses for a food-grade facility can range from $150 to $400 per square foot. This figure generally excludes the cost of highly specialized internal fittings and processing machinery, which are budgeted separately. For instance, a moderately sized milk plant, say 20,000 square feet, could see construction and site development costs alone easily reach $3 million to $8 million, not including the price of the land.

Cost Of Machinery For A Commercial Milk Processing Plant
The investment in machinery is a significant factor when calculating the milk processing plant startup costs. For a medium to large-scale dairy processing facility, this primary driver of the dairy plant initial investment can typically range from $1 million to $10 million. This broad spectrum depends heavily on the plant's capacity, the level of automation, and the specific types of products it will produce.
Essential equipment forms the core of this expenditure. The cost to start a dairy factory is heavily influenced by the price of key machinery. For instance, a milk pasteurization plant cost can vary widely, from around $150,000 to over $1 million, depending on the technology and capacity. Homogenizers, critical for product texture and stability, might cost between $50,000 and $500,000, while cream separators can range from $30,000 to $300,000. Storage tanks, vital for holding raw and processed milk, add to the dairy equipment cost, with individual tanks potentially costing $10,000 to $100,000 each, depending on size and material.
Establishing a UHT (Ultra-High Temperature) milk plant cost to achieve extended shelf life for products will push the overall dairy plant initial investment towards the higher end of the scale. UHT processing lines alone can represent a substantial portion of the budget, costing anywhere from $500,000 to $3 million. This advanced technology is crucial for brands aiming for wider distribution and longer product viability.
Automated milk packaging machinery is another key component of milk processing facility expenses. The cost of machinery for a commercial milk processing plant in this area can range significantly. For semi-automatic systems, you might look at $50,000, whereas high-speed, fully automated lines, capable of high-volume output and various packaging formats, can exceed $1 million. This directly impacts the overall dairy equipment cost and the efficiency of the new milk plant setup cost.
Key Machinery Investment Breakdown
- Milk Pasteurization Equipment: $150,000 - $1,000,000+
- Homogenizers: $50,000 - $500,000
- Cream Separators: $30,000 - $300,000
- Storage Tanks (each): $10,000 - $100,000
- UHT Processing Lines: $500,000 - $3,000,000
- Milk Packaging Machines (Automated): $50,000 - $1,000,000+
Cost Of Licenses And Permits For A Dairy Plant
Obtaining the necessary licenses and permits is a critical step in establishing a milk processing plant, representing a significant, though often smaller, portion of the overall initial investment. For a dairy plant like Purity Dairy Co., these costs can typically range from $10,000 to $100,000, depending on the location and the specific products processed.
Compliance with regulatory bodies is non-negotiable for legal operation. This includes securing federal registrations, such as with the Food and Drug Administration (FDA), and potentially the U.S. Department of Agriculture (USDA) if certain products are manufactured. State-level dairy licenses and local health department permits are also mandatory, ensuring adherence to public health and safety standards.
Environmental permits, crucial for managing wastewater discharge and other operational impacts, add another layer of requirement and cost. For example, a state dairy processing license might cost anywhere from a few hundred to several thousand dollars annually. Environmental permits can also involve substantial upfront application fees and ongoing compliance monitoring costs, which must be factored into the dairy plant initial investment.
Essential Permits for a Dairy Plant
- Federal Permits: FDA registration, USDA licenses (if applicable).
- State Licenses: Specific dairy processing permits required by the state.
- Local Permits: Health department approvals and business operating licenses.
- Environmental Permits: Approvals for wastewater discharge and emissions.

Cost Of Raw Materials Initial Stock For A Dairy Plant
Setting up a milk processing plant like Purity Dairy Co. requires substantial initial working capital specifically for raw materials. This initial stock is crucial for the first few weeks or months of operation and can range significantly, often from $50,000 to over $500,000.
The primary raw material is, of course, raw milk. Its cost fluctuates based on market prices. For instance, raw milk prices in the U.S. typically fall between $18-$25 per hundredweight (cwt). This translates to approximately $0.18-$0.25 per pound, or roughly $1.50-$2.15 per gallon. A plant processing 50,000 gallons daily might need an initial stock of several days' supply, potentially costing between $75,000 and $107,500 for just one day's production.

Cost Of Quality Control In A Milk Plant
Ensuring product safety and compliance in a milk processing plant is paramount. The costs associated with robust quality control (QC) are indispensable. For a medium-sized facility, these indispensable expenses typically range from $50,000 to $200,000 annually. This budget covers essential functions to maintain high standards for dairy products like those from Purity Dairy Co.
Essential Quality Control Equipment Investment
A significant part of the initial outlay for quality control involves acquiring specialized laboratory equipment. This can represent an upfront investment of $20,000 to $100,000. Essential tools include advanced milk analyzers for fat, protein, and lactose content, alongside microbial testing equipment to detect bacteria and other contaminants. Ongoing expenses for reagents, testing kits, and consumables are also factored into the operational budget.
Quality Control Staffing Expenses
- Salaries for dedicated quality control personnel form a substantial portion of the QC budget.
- A Quality Control Manager might earn between $60,000 to $90,000+ annually.
- Lab Technicians typically see salaries ranging from $40,000 to $70,000 per year, depending on experience and qualifications.
- These skilled individuals are critical for implementing testing protocols and maintaining compliance.
Regulatory Compliance and External Testing Costs
Adhering to stringent regulations set by bodies like the FDA and state dairy authorities adds to the quality control expense. This includes costs for regular external laboratory testing to validate internal findings and obtain necessary certifications. Achieving and maintaining certifications such as HACCP (Hazard Analysis and Critical Control Points) or SQF (Safe Quality Food) requires ongoing audits and compliance efforts, further contributing to the overall milk processing plant startup costs and operational budget.
Financing Options For A Milk Processing Startup
Securing the necessary capital is a crucial step when launching a milk processing plant like Purity Dairy Co. A common approach involves combining several financing avenues to cover the substantial initial investment required for a dairy plant. This often includes traditional commercial bank loans, government-backed loans, and sometimes private investment.
Traditional commercial loans from banks are a primary source for many businesses. To qualify, you'll typically need a well-developed dairy business plan that clearly outlines your market strategy, projected revenues, and demonstrates a strong return on investment (ROI) on milk processing plant investment. Banks usually require a significant down payment, often ranging from 20% to 30% of the total project cost, to mitigate their risk.
Another popular avenue, especially for small to medium-sized businesses, includes loans guaranteed by the Small Business Administration (SBA). Programs like the SBA 7(a) or 504 loans are designed to offer more favorable terms, such as lower down payments and extended repayment periods. These are tailored to help businesses meet loan requirements for a milk processing business, making the initial capital outlay more manageable.
Potential Funding Sources for Dairy Plant Startups
- Conventional Bank Loans: Require a solid business plan and typically a 20-30% down payment.
- SBA Loans (7(a) or 504): Offer lower down payments and longer terms, ideal for small to medium-sized dairy operations.
- Agricultural Grants: Federal or state grants may be available, particularly for businesses focused on local agriculture or sustainable dairy practices.
- Private Equity/Venture Capital: More suitable for larger-scale milk processing plant startup costs or projects with high growth potential.
